This past week, I set my mind to completing two projects. Both projects I’ve had in mind for quite some time, but I was ready to check them off my (imaginary) list. One, adding this towel rack (or wine rack) to our master bathroom. Two, well… you’ll just have to wait and see.

Whenever we first moved in, it was obvious that something was missing in the bathroom. So the brainstorming began, would it be a towel rack or shelving? Initially, I was inspired by this pin on Pinterest. However, I couldn’t find just what I was looking for – so it became a project. Like a search and find. First, I shopped around locally. But, the price was way too high – even on eBay! When I was just about to give up – it dawned on my to check Amazon. (I don’t know why, but I rarely think about this option.)  After searching Amazon, I found this $175 towel rack for… wait for it… $29! Talk about a deal. I was so excited.

As soon as it was delivered, I finagled Justin into hanging it for me right away. Voila!

My apologies for the grainy, not-so-glam photos… as it turns out, it isn’t so easy to photograph the wall space above a toilet. Not to mention, it’s not a glamorous view at all!

Okay, so this wasn’t exactly a do-it-yourself kind of project, but it did involve a hammer and two nails! Plus, it freed up some of our extremely limited cabinet space under the sink and it’s a great way to show-off our pretty towels.
